// Encoding sniffing for user-uploaded text files in Saltgrass.
// We check BOM first, then a capped statistical pass (8 KB max)
// to avoid unbounded reads on hostile uploads. Ambiguous files
// fall back to this constant rather than guessing, which closed
// the smuggling vector flagged in the last audit. Fixed as of the
// build noted below.

trace token, bawif-tajof: htk14_21e308fc7b4137

## Building Access — Spares Room (Hullbrook Annex)

Contractors: the spare hardware room is down the east corridor on the ground floor, third door on the left. Sign in at the front desk first and grab a visitor lanyard. Anything you take out, jot it in the blue logbook — yes, even the little stuff. The door self-locks, so don't wedge it. To get in, punch in the code below.

staff pass of hagug-taguf = bdg-HJ-9

As of the Marchbank release, the Tillwright payroll exporter emits v3 CSV instead of the legacy fixed-width format. Downstream imports at the Orvane clearing job expect the new header row; do not re-enable `LEGACY_FIXEDWIDTH=1` except for replaying pre-March batches. Exports run nightly at 23:15 and land in the sealed drop bucket. New hires: clone the exporter repo, copy `env.sample` to `.env`, and set the schedule vars as documented. The drop bucket requires a signing credential, which belongs on the following line.

secret setting of bagag-kajof: RELAY_SECRET8=d9a517d5

Internal Memo — Marketing Budget Reduction

To the incoming director: marketing spend is cut 18% effective next quarter. Rationale: softer pipeline at Brindlecote Media and the delayed Farrow campaign. Sponsorships end first; retained agencies renegotiate by month-end. Digital spend holds flat. Headcount unaffected for now. Regional events consolidate into two flagship dates, both in Kellsmere. Expect pushback from the field teams; hold the line until the Q2 review. Context for these decisions appears in the confidential note directly below.

confidential, hawif-faweg: Headcount on the Ulaix team goes from 3 to 120 by the end of April. Gross margin on Ulaix came in at 10 percent against a plan of 10 percent.